Digitization Department at the Museum of Prague
What Do We Do and Why
We create digital copies of collection items, their digital documentation, and photographic documentation for presentation purposes. Digitization helps us minimize handling and manipulation with the original exhibits, which contributes to their preservation. It is a key component of professional collection care and, as such, the preservation of cultural heritage for future generations.
How Digitization Works and What Types We Offer
Digitization is the process of "converting" physical objects and information into digital form. The digitization process results in several levels of digital representation of collection items, ranging from basic documentation to the creation of final digitized objects. Our goal is to make visual and descriptive information as accessible to the public as possible.

Preservation Digitization
This is a form of digitization aimed at protecting and ensuring the long-term preservation of original collection items. It involves a comprehensive digitization process, converting originals into digital form, including accompanying metadata. The process takes place under standardized conditions and requires adherence to methodological procedures and professional expertise.
Digital Documentation
This is part of the digitization process that we carry out for the purpose of cataloguing and systematic organization of collections. Its goal is to gather a wide range of information about a given exhibit, including its condition. It is not just a digital copy, but a comprehensive visual representation of the exhibit. This makes it easier to search through the collections, as well as to record and manage them.
Digitization Process
Taking Photographs
As part of the digitization process, we use professional photographic equipment and controlled lighting to achieve the most accurate representation possible of the colours, textures, and proportions of individual exhibits. We primarily use photography for three-dimensional objects, works of art, historical artifacts, and large objects. This allows us to successfully digitize objects that are large and complex in shape and material. Technical documentary photography conveys clear, objective information, while presentation photography incorporates multiple layers of information. And sometimes, technical precision and the photographer's ability to add aesthetic and artistic quality complement each other. We use digital photography not only to catalogue exhibits and present collections to the public, but also for printed catalogues, expert publications, and virtual exhibitions.
Scanning
Scanning is an important part of the process of digitizing our museum collections. We use specialized equipment and procedures that ensure high image quality and accurate capture of details. Depending on the type of collection item, this may involve scanning reflective materials, paper documents, and photographs, or transparent materials and various types of negatives.
3D Digitization
This technology allows us to create detailed three-dimensional models of collection items and cultural objects. Using specialized technologies, such as 3D scanning or photogrammetry, we can accurately record the shapes, dimensions, surfaces, and structures of objects. This method is used to digitize historical and archaeological artifacts, as well as architectural elements and even entire structures. The
resulting 3D models provide us with entirely new ways to present our collections. Visitors can view objects online from various angles, explore the objects, or browse virtual exhibitions.
Science and Digitization
We also incorporate analytical data from specialized devices such as electron microscopes or spectrophotometers into the digitization process. This is part of scientific research, which has become an integral part of digitization. It is used to extend the digitization process to include additional important technical and specialized layers of information.
The results of digitization form an integral part of most of our museum's scientific outputs; they illustrate its content or even create it.
Publishing Collections
Thanks to publishing digital data, researchers, students, and the general public can discover new connections, share insights, and access cultural heritage from anywhere. Digitized collection items can be easily viewed, shared, cited, and analysed regardless of location or time. This supports research and educational activities without the need to physically view the original exhibits. Our museum uses the national eSbírky portal, its own online collections, Webumenia, and Manuscriptorium, a specialized portal for manuscripts and other rare book documents.
Digital content transcends the physical boundaries of institutions and allows information to flow freely to where it can be used.
